BACK TO RESULTS \\ Diet & Nutrition Recipes All American Meatloaf

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ons onion
  • 20 squares saltine-type crackers, unsalted tops
  • 1 pound lean ground beef (10% fat)
  • 1 large egg
  • 2 tablespoons 1% low-fat milk
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/3 cup catsup
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on apple c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on water

Preparation

  1. Preheat oven to 350° F.
  2. Finely chop onion. Place crackers in a large zip-top bag and crush with a rolling pin.
  3. Coat a loaf pan with nonstick cooking spray.
  4. In a large bowl, combine crushed crackers, onion, ground beef, egg, milk and black pepper. Mix well.
  5. Place mixture into loaf pan. Bake for 40 minutes.
  6. To make topping, mix catsup, brown sugar, vinegar and water in a small bowl.
  7. Remove cooked meatloaf from oven and cover with sauce.
  8. Return pan to oven and bake for 10 minutes or until internal temperature reaches 160° F.
  9. Slice into 6 portions and serve.

Helpful hints

  • Use leftover meatloaf to make sandwiches.

Nutrients per serving

Calories

205

Protein

17

g

Carbohydrates

14

g

Fat

9

g

Cholesterol

81

mg

Sodium

263

mg

Potassium

254

mg

Phosphorus

147

mg

Calcium

36

mg

Fiber

0.4

g

Added Sugar

5

g

Kidney and kidney diabetic food choices

2 meat
1/2 starch
1/2 high calorie

Carbohydrate choices

1
